There is also a certain paid concierge service starting with P on LINE messaging service.
Likewise there are also several younger restaurants/owners who reply to their Instagram/line/FB accounts and accept reservations there. One just have to use Google translate and be more thick-skinned.

I have used JPNEAZY many times before, maybe they decide to give me a better credit rating and given me certain privileges. =)
Again JPNEAZY was never a service to be use to book popular places. More for those tabelog less than 4 or outskirt places. Of course YMMV.
Pecotter is a chatbot. Again good for certain restaurants and not for others. Despite the claims.
This rings true of the age old saying: good, fast, cheap, you can only pick two. If you really want something good and fast, it won't be cheap(either hotel concierge or tableall).
